Based on customer feedback, we rolled out several changes to monitoring dashboards and also surfaced few metrics around execution time and % success for monitoring checks.
Here is an example screenshot of the new monitor results page:
We clearly show the result trend showing success% for a monitoring check in 24-hour, 3-day and 7-day intervals.
We also show the 90th percentile value for runtime for a monitoring check. The 90th percentile value is widely used to identify performance issue while testing application functionality. We also show a warning if the 90th percentile value for 24-hour window is breaching the 3-day or 7-day interval by over 20%.
There is also a new chart on the page that allows seeing the execution time of the monitor's latest 20 checks for all selected monitoring locations. The chart allows you to visualize the performance based on the location and see a trend for the recently executed checks.
Collection results
Collections allow you to group monitoring checks to test an end-to-end flow or allow grouping multiple monitoring checks to run against multiple environments.
With the recent introduction of Collections, we realized that the experience to view results for a monitor specific to a Collection was complex.
We have simplified this experience with the changes this week. You can now check results of a monitor specific to a Collection.

Changes to notifications
The Synthetic Testing and API Monitoring email, Slack, Teams notifications are now updated to reflect the Collection name as well now. This allows you to get more context about a monitor reporting a failure or recovery and prioritize accordingly.
